The number of topics to be covered can be quite extensive. We propose to pre-scope the discovery or assessments. By collaboratively scoping the focus points of the assessment we can select areas that may be addressed in a later phase of the Data Warehouse or Integration program. Those that we retained in this exercise will represent the scope of the Data Warehouse assessment detailed in step two.
The deliverables of a discovery or assessment consist of:
- A set of findings and recommendations for a solution architecture if needed : a common shared view on logical and technical architecture
- Standard & Guidelines for implementation
- Moscow list: a document describing business prioritised requirements
- High end implementation roadmap of improvements (if relevant) based on these prioritised requirements
- Scope for the first iterations of improvements (if relevant):
- Outflow requirements including reports, data components
- Inflow requirements: list of sources involved
- Timing and budget
- Recommendation on Governance model
- A budget estimation for the recommended actions
- Executive summary
